Keeping a Timetable
A timetable can help you maintain a healthy eating habit. If you want the best result, plan the timetable one month in advance. This will allow you to write down the type of food you take and then spread all the meals throughout the month.
However, before you start fixing the meals on the timetable, ensure that you include all the required nutrients. The foods you pick should have a good balance of proteins, carbohydrates, minerals, vitamins, and healthy fats.
The advantage of using a timetable is that it helps you become more disciplined. You avoid the temptation of eating what you feel like at a given moment. Instead, you focus on what is indicated on the personal program. It also helps you keep track of the type of food you have consumed all week or during an entire month.
Never Skip Meals
Skipping food often results in unhealthy eating habits. How?
Once you skip a meal, you develop the urge to compensate after a few hours or in the next meal. For instance, missing breakfast, which is a crucial meal, encourages you to eat more during lunchtime. You can also feel the urge to keep eating snacks after every few minutes. If this continues, you will find yourself caught up in an unhealthy eating routine.
Skipping meals can also lead you to junk foods. This is because you will feel too hungry to start preparing and cooking healthy meals in your home. You will then opt for fast foods since they are ready to eat. You should, therefore, avoid skipping meals so that you can maintain a healthy routine.
